Iraq: Marines on Patrol in Dulab
October 5, 2007
-
U.S. Marine Corps 2nd Lt. Andrew D. Markoff, right, patrols back to Expeditionary Patrol Base Dulab in Dulab, Iraq, on Sept. 25, 2007. Markoff is assigned as platoon commander for 1st Platoon, Alpha Company, 1st Battalion, 7th Marine Regiment. The Marines are working with Iraqi police in the Al Anbar province of Iraq.
